`f(x , y)=x^2+y^2+2a x+2b y+c=0` represents a circle. If `f(x ,0)=0` has equal roots, each being `2,` and `f(0,y)=0` has 2 and 3 as its roots, then the center of the circle is (a)`(2,5/2)` (b) Data are not sufficient (c)`(-2,-5/2)` (d) Data are inconsistent

A

`(2,5//2)`

B

Data are not sufficient

C

`(-2,-5//2)`

D

Data are inconsistent.

The correct Answer is:
3

`x^(2)+2ax+c=(x-2)^(2)`
or `-2a=4,c=4`
or `a= -2,c=4`
`y^(2)+2by+c=(y-2)(y-3)`
or `-2b=5,c=6`
or `b=- (5)/(2),c=6`
Clearly, the data are not consistent.
